Dealer Parts
I had to rehab my calipers and all the parts were available from the dealer. Liners, seals and pistons. Porsche only sells the soft parts with the purchase of a new piston. A new piston and seal...

Cut it Off and Put a Glass Pack ON
The pipe you are trying to take off can be difficult to remove. I have done it with long extensions and a swivel. Put some Kroil on the studs a couple times beforehand.
What I did was cut the...
